This is what a protoplanetary disk looks like edge-on.

A young star, blasting jets of material from its poles, surrounded by a disk of gas and dust. Where planets are being born.

HH 30. By JWST.

Here’s a view of Uranus’ moon Miranda, a 470 km-wide spheroid of ice and rock with some of the most contorted terrain in the Solar System. This view comprises 8 images captured by Voyager 2 on January 24, 1986 from 32,000 km away.
